SQL是一种用于关系数据库管理的语言。使用SQL,您可以轻松地对数据库进行各种操作,例如创建表格、插入数据、查询数据、删除数据和修改数据等。在数据库应用程序中,数据表是最重要的组成部分之一。因此,操作数据库中的数据表也是非常重要的。在某些情况下,您可能需要删除一些字段,以便更好地管理您的数据表。本文将介绍如何使用SQL删除数据库表中的字段。
之一步:了解ALTER TABLE语句
在SQL中,要删除数据库表中的字段,必须使用ALTER TABLE语句。这个语句是一个强大的命令,可以允许您添加或删除数据表字段,修改数据类型或设置主键等。使用ALTER TABLE语句在数据表中删除某个字段时,必须要指定下列参数:
– 数据库名称:要删除字段的数据库名称
– 表名称:要删除字段的数据表名称
– 字段名称:要删除的数据库字段名称
使用以下语法格式执行ALTER TABLE语句以删除数据库字段:
“`
ALTER TABLE database_name.table_name DROP COLUMN column_name;
“`
在上述语句中,您应该将database_name替换为您要操作的数据库名称,将table_name替换为您要删除字段的数据表名称,将column_name替换为要删除的数据库字段名称。要执行此命令,您必须拥有此数据库表的相应权限。
第二步:使用各种数据库管理系统实现删除字段
以下是如何使用不同数据库系统中的SQL语句删除字段:
在MySQL中删除字段:
要在MySQL中删除数据库字段,请使用以下命令:
“`
ALTER TABLE database_name.table_name DROP COLUMN column_name;
“`
在SQL Server中删除字段:
要在SQL Server中删除数据库字段,请使用以下命令:
“`
ALTER TABLE database_name..table_name DROP COLUMN column_name;
“`
在Oracle中删除字段:
要在Oracle中删除数据库字段,请使用以下命令:
“`
ALTER TABLE table_name DROP COLUMN column_name;
“`
在PostgreSQL中删除字段:
要在PostgreSQL中删除数据库字段,请使用以下命令:
“`
ALTER TABLE table_name DROP COLUMN column_name;
“`
第三步:备份数据表
在执行ALTER TABLE命令之前,更好备份数据表。如果您无意中删除了关键数据库字段,这将有助于恢复数据表。此外,如果您在数据表中插入了新数据,那么您应该在执行此操作之前备份数据,以便在意外删除数据时进行恢复。
尽管删除数据表字段的过程非常简单,但在实践中仍需要格外小心。在执行此任务之前,您应该确保在系统环境中测试了该过程,并在对数据表产生任何影响前对其进行了彻底的备份。如果您正在操作关键的生产系统,那么应谨慎操作,以免因不正确的SQL操作而导致不可逆的数据丢失。
SQL删除字段是管理数据库表的必要步骤之一。在执行此任务之前,请确保您已经测试了该过程,并已对数据表进行了彻底的备份。通过了解ALTER TABLE命令并使用各种数据库管理系统,您可以轻松删除数据表中的字段。
相关问题拓展阅读:
删除数据库的sql语句
删除数据库的
sql语句
如下:
drop database:数据库名–删除数据库的。
drop table:表名–删除表的。
delete from:表名–where条件–删除数据的。
truncate table:表名–也是删除数据库的。
SQL即
结构化查询语言
(Structured Query Language),是一种特殊目的的
编扮滚脊程语言
,是一种数据库查询和程序设计语言,用于存取数据以及查询、更新和管理关系数据库系统;同时也是数据库脚本文件的
扩展名
。
SQL语句无论是种类还是数量都是繁多的,很多语句也是经常要用到的,SQL查询语句就是一个典型的例子,无论是高级查询还是低级查询,SQL查询语句的需求是最频繁的。
什么是数据库:
数据库是存放数据的仓库。它的存储空间很大,可以存放百万条、千万条、上亿条数据。但是数据库并不是随意地将数据进行存放,是有一定的规则的,否则查询的效率会很低。
当今世界是一个充满着数据的互联网世界,充备薯斥着大量的数据。即这个互联网世界就是数据世界。数据的来源有很多,比如出行记录、消费记录、浏览的网页、发送的消息等等。除了文本类型的数据,图像、音乐、声音都是数据厅渗。
sql中删除表的命令
drop、truncate和delete命令。通过sql帮助得知,sql中删除表的命令一共有3种,分别是drop、truncate和delete命令。SQL是具有数据操纵和数据歼袭定义等多种功能的数困迹据库语言,这种语言具有交互性特点,能为用户提供极大的汪改并便利。
sql删除字段的数据库表的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于sql删除字段的数据库表,SQL删除字段:如何在数据库表中删除某个字段?,删除数据库的sql语句,sql中删除表的命令的信息别忘了在本站进行查找喔。
来源地址:SQL删除字段:如何在数据库表中删除某个字段? (sql删除字段的数据库表)
转载声明:本站文章若无特别说明,皆为原创,转载请注明来源:www.88531.cn资享网,谢谢!^^